
Ira Lingren developed some buggy-looking, easy-to-tie nymphs that catch fish; can't ask for more than that. Here's the olive version; change colors to suit your needs.
hook - Mustad 3906B #14
thread - Danville 6/0 black
rib - wire x-small gold
tail - black hackle fibers
abdomen - marabou olive
thorax -peacock herl
hackle - hen black
mash barb and attach thread and wire; keep tag end of wire on far side of hook while wrapping thread to point above hook barb


measure some hen hackle barbs (hook gap past the bend) and tie in

tie in some marabou fibers (keep it sparse) and wrap body up to 60% mark



tie in some peacock; twist together and wrap thorax


counterwrap ribbing through body; helicopter and tie off

prep hen hackle; tie in by tip


wrap hackle, tie off/trim (take a few barbs off the underside); half hitch x 2, SHHAN
